Gartner characterizes Preliminary annual licensing costs for MADP distributors (not including precise app development initiatives) in A 3-tier structure, with the next quantity of vendors slipping into Every single classification:
Partners Locate a partnerGet up and working during the cloud with aid from an experienced partner Become a partnerBuild more accomplishment With all the sector's most in depth partner community Azure for SaaS companiesGrow your SaaS company with Azure by reaching one hundred million Energetic consumers Join absolutely free and obtain $200 to invest on all Azure services
Each obstacle location corresponds to an in-depth write-up built to instruct the basics of mobile protection within the iOS System. Some challenge categories contain numerous problem sorts.
Microsoft Azure portalBuild, manage, and monitor all Azure products and solutions in an individual, unified console Azure PolicyImplement company governance and expectations at scale for Azure sources Cost ManagementOptimize what you invest around the cloud, when maximizing cloud probable Azure MonitorHighly granular and genuine-time checking data for any Azure resource Application InsightsDetect, triage, and diagnose concerns with your Website applications and services Log AnalyticsCollect, research, and visualize device knowledge from on-premises and cloud BackupSimple and dependable server backup towards the cloud Web-site RecoveryOrchestrate protection and Restoration of private clouds SchedulerRun your Careers on easy or intricate recurring schedules See all monitoring + administration Secured and perfectly-managed cloud
The organization internships enable for the scholar to finish his/her instruction by transferring the information acquired and the abilities developed during the Mobile Application Development application to a company surroundings.
This template creates an easy iOS application and an Android Native Exercise app that has C++ code in widespread that makes use of OpenGL ES to Display screen a similar animated rotating cube on Just about every System.
That is a set of controls to help ensure the software program handles the storing and handling of knowledge in a very protected method. Provided that mobile products are mobile, they've a better likelihood of staying missing or stolen which should be taken into account below. Only collect and disclose data which is required for business use in the application. Discover in the design period what details is necessary, its sensitivity and whether it is suitable to gather, retail outlet and use Just about every knowledge style. Classify facts storage In line with sensitivity and implement controls accordingly (e.g. passwords, personalized knowledge, area, mistake logs, etc.). Course of action, retail outlet and use information Based on its classification Shop sensitive facts on the server rather than the consumer-stop system, Any time achievable. Believe any info written to system could be recovered. Over and above enough time required from the application, don’t store sensitive info on the gadget (e.g. GPS/monitoring). Tend not to retailer temp/cached data in a world readable directory. Believe shared storage is untrusted. Encrypt delicate knowledge when storing or caching it to non-volatile memory (utilizing a NIST authorised encryption regular such as AES-256, 3DES, or Skipjack). Utilize the PBKDF2 functionality to make strong keys for encryption algorithms even though making certain high entropy just as much as feasible. The amount of iterations needs to be set as high as could possibly be tolerated for your atmosphere (with no less than one thousand iterations) even though retaining suitable efficiency. Delicate data (such as encryption keys, passwords, charge card #’s, and so forth…) must remain in RAM for as tiny time as feasible. Encryption keys should not stay in RAM during the instance lifecycle of your app. As a substitute, keys need to be created real time for encryption/decryption as required and discarded every time. As long as the architecture(s) the application is remaining created for supports it (iOS 4.3 and earlier mentioned, Android four.0 and previously mentioned), Address Space Layout Randomization (ASLR) must be taken advantage of to limit the effect of assaults like buffer overflows. Tend not to shop delicate info within the keychain of iOS products as a result of vulnerabilities in their cryptographic mechanisms. Make certain that delicate data (e.g. passwords, keys and so on.) will not be noticeable in cache or logs. Never ever retailer any passwords in crystal clear text inside the native application by itself nor around the browser (e.
Mobile applications often stand in distinction to desktop applications that run on desktop computers, and with World-wide-web applications which run in mobile Website browsers rather than instantly within the mobile machine.
I joined the Android Application Developer Instruction study course as being a starter. I learnt the extremely Fundamentals of Java programming and the training course gave me encouragement to produce my very own Application. I am really grateful to Simplilearn for this on-line Finding out practical experience. Thank you...
Additionally, you will have use of the guidance forum in which you can obtain help anytime in the course of system.The Android program is based on Google certification, and you will need to submit two initiatives to finish the training course. I strongly suggest Simplilearn. Content Learning :-)
This features is supported by a mix of middleware elements which include mobile application servers, Mobile Backend like a service (MBaaS), and SOA these details infrastructure.
Applicants should obtain a referral from Emploi-Québec in an effort to be viewed as for this application. Please stop by your neighborhood Centre Regional d’Emploi and provide agreement no. 552351-0 into the agent.
Associates Discover a partnerGet up and working within the cloud with assistance from a highly trained associate Become a partnerBuild far more accomplishment Using the marketplace's most substantial spouse community Azure for SaaS companiesGrow your SaaS business enterprise with Azure by reaching one hundred million Lively customers Join free of charge and have $200 to invest on all Azure services
In 2014 governing administration regulatory organizations commenced hoping to control and curate applications, particularly professional medical apps. Some corporations supply applications instead method to deliver written content with sure pros above an official Web-site.